What Does Homeowners’ Insurance Cover

Most standard policies cover the home’s physical structure, including garages, driveways, and other surroundings. Coverage also extends to your personal possessions such as furniture, computers, and televisions. If a guest is injured in your house or on the property, the liability feature of homeowners’ insurance will pay for their medical expenses and any legal claims filed against you. Also, should your home sustain damage that makes it uninhabitable until the repairs are completed, many plans will pay for temporary relocation expenses such as hotel stays.

Why You Need Coverage

homeowners' insuranceConsider the amount of funds you invested in your home. Now, think about all the expensive items inside. Should a fire, destructive storm, or burglary cause substantial damage, you’ll have to pay out of pocket to recover without homeowners’ insurance. If you’re financing your house through a bank or other lender, they will require you to secure coverage. The home still belongs to the lender until the mortgage is completely paid off. Ultimately, having insurance in place provides financial peace of mind against the unexpected.

How to Select a Plan

Speaking with an experienced insurance agent is a good starting point. The best ones will listen to your needs, answer questions, and offer you several policy options so that you can make an informed decision. Homeowners’ insurance agents are also familiar with other factors to help determine the best coverage choice such as home type and size, whether the property is in a flood zone and what discounts are available to lower premiums.
